Love reading? Love to talk about books you've read? Come join us for lively discussions on all types of fiction and non-fiction. We'll feature different titles and authors each month. Come and share your impressions, thoughts and interpretations of a book we have all read.

This week we will be reading A Psalm for the Wild Built by Becky Chambers.

It's been centuries since the robots of Panga gained self-awareness and laid down their tools; centuries since they wandered, en masse, into the wilderness, never to be seen again; centuries since they faded into myth and urban legend. One day, the life of a tea monk is up-ended by the arrival of a robot, there to honor the old promise of checking in. The robot cannot go back until the question of "What do people need?" is answered. But the answer to that question depends on who you ask, and how. They're going to need to ask it a lot.
